COMMISSIONING

INSTALL THE CONNECTING PIPE
Check whether the height drop between the indoor unit and outdoor unit, the length of refrigerant pipe, and the number of
the bends meet the following requirements:
The max height drop --> 20m
(If the height drop is more than 0m, you had better put the outdoor unit over above the indoor unit .)
The length of refrigerant pipe --> less than 30m
The number of bends --> Less than 5
Do not let air, dust, or other impurities fall in the pipe system during the time of installation .
The connecting pipe should not be installed until the indoor and outdoor units have been fixed already.
Keep the connecting pipe dry, and do not let moisture in during installation .
The procedure of connecting pipes
Measure the necessary length of the connecting pipe, and make it by the following way:

Connect the indoor unit at first, then the outdoor unit.
Bend the tubing in proper way . Don,t harm them .
Cautions
Daub the surfaces of the flare pipe and the joint nuts with frozen oil, and wrench it for 3~4 rounds with hands before fasten the
flare nuts. (Refer to chart 30)
Be sure to use two wrenches simultaneously when you connect or disconnect the pipes .
2.
The stop valve of the outdoor unit should be closed absolutely (as original state). Every time you connect it, first loosen the nuts
at the part of stop valve, then connect the flare pipe immediately (in 5 minutes). If the nuts have been loosened for a long time,
dusts and other impurities may enter the pipe system and may cause malfunction later . So please expel the air out of the pipe
with refrigerant before connection .
3.
Expel the air (refer to the ¡Expel The Air¡) after connecting the refrigerant pipe with the indoor unit and the outdoor unit . Then
fasten the nuts at the repair-points .
Notice for Benable pipe
The bending angle should not exceed 90°C
Bending position is preferably in the bendable pipe . The larger the better it is .
Do not bend the pipe more than three times .
Bend the connecting pipe of small wall thickness
Cut out a desired concave at the bending part of the insulating pipe .
Then expose the pipe(cover it with tapes after bending) .
To prevent collapsing of deforming, please bend the pipe at its biggest radius .
Use bender to get a small radius pipes .
Use the market brass pipe
1.
Be sure to use the same insulating materials when you buy the brass pipe .(More than 9mm thick)
2.
Locate the pipe
i.
Drill a hole in the wall (suitable just for the size of the wall conduit, 90mm in general), then set on the fittings such as the
wall conduit and its cover .
ii.
Bind the connecting pipe and the cables together tightly with binding tapes . Do not let air in, which will cause water
leakage by condensation .
iii.
Pass the bound connecting pipe through the wall conduit from outside . Be careful of the pipe allocation to do no damage
to the tubing .
3.
Connect the pipes .
4.
Then open the stem of stop valves of the outdoor unit to make the refrigerant pipe connecting the indoor unit with the outdoor
unit fluently flow.
5.
Be sure of no leakage by checking it with leak detector or soap water .
6.
Cover the joint of the connecting pipe to the indoor unit with the soundproof/insulating sheath (fittings), and bind it well with
the tapes to prevent leakage .
